The content of the invention
The purpose of the present invention is exactly a kind of ternip high-yield planting method designed to solve the deficiency of above-mentioned technology.
To achieve these goals, present invention employs following technical scheme;
A kind of ternip high-yield planting method, it is characterized in that:Comprise the following steps:
(1)Seed selection;Healthy and strong, the excellent ternip seed of selection, ternip seed is cleaned with ethanol solution, is then dried standby;
(2)Site preparation and fertilization:Selection soil layer is deep, and water conservation and draining are good, loose ventilative sand, with the width of 65-72cm Degree ditching-fertilizing, ditch depth 20-40cm, furrow width 25-30cm, then by base fertilizer, Zhuo is even spreads fertilizer over the fields in fertile ditch, and ground is carried out with liquid medicine Sterilization;(3)Sowing:Time, by the end of July or mid-August is sowed, makees high ridge, row spacing 30-35cm, ridge 15- high before sowing 20cm, is sowed using live dibbling method, line-spacing 50-60cm, spacing in the rows 25-30cm, depth of planting 1.5-2cm, per cave dibbling 3-5, carry out within after planting 4-5 days Check seedlings, reseed;(4)Thinning:First time thinning, when cotyledon opens, cotyledon is dark green, root Color change with two cotyledons carry out direction pulled out with the direction identical seedling on ridge, often cave stay 4-5 plants of strong sprout;Between second Seedling, when seedling grows to 2-3 piece true leaves, pulling out that blade shape morphs, stays 2-3 Zhu Zhuan Slim, when seedling grows to per cave Final singling during 5-6 piece true leaves, 1 plant of strong sprout of selecting and remain, remaining is pulled out;(5)Field management:Tillage and weeding, intertillage will for the first time after final singling Shallow, intertillage later can suitably be deepened, and fertilizing, watering is carried out after thinning, keep ground moistening, and every mu of ammonium sulfate can be imposed after determining Slim 10-15kg, can be topdressed for the second time after dew shoulder, and every mu imposes composite fertilizer 25-30kg, is watered in time after topdressing for the second time, with Afterwards per watering within 3-5 days once, stop watering within 5-7 days before harvesting;(6)Harvesting:When root diameter (RD) is expanded to 8-10cm, length exists Harvested during 25-30cm;(7)The prevention and control of plant diseases, pest control:Mainly to put prevention first, integrated control, preferential Bian is prevented with agriculture anti-vermachen, physics Control, biological control, coordinate scientific and reasonable chemical prevention.
Described step(2)Middle base manure includes:Barnyard manure, plant ash, rape cake and composite fertilizer, every mu of manuring 3000- 4000kg, plant ash 50-80kg, rapeseed cake 120-150kg, composite fertilizer 20-30kg;
Described base manure also includes a small amount of trace element.
The step(2)Middle liquid medicine is 50% carbendazim, 600 times of liquid, or the spraying of 800-1000 times of liquid of 70% thiophanate methyl;
The step(2)The pH value of soil is controlled between 4.5-7.
